Web28 jun. 2024 · You might need to close Bitlocker of C: drive and then merge the unallocated space and C: drive. In addition, when you merge this unallocated space and C: drive, it will change the starting sector of C: drive, which might cause the boot error of system. So, we suggest that you first do a system backup. Sign In or Register to comment. Web14 apr. 2024 · No matter whether with TPM or without TPM, you can enable BitLocker. If TPM is enabled, you can save the BitLocker key into the TPM chip. Without the TPM, you must save the BitLocker key on a removable drive like a USB drive. To know more about the system requirements, you can click here to get it. WebGParted doesn't support managing partitions inside LVM volumes. You will have to do this by hand: Boot the live system. Mount the LVM volume. Resize the contained file system. Unmount the volume. Resize the volume. Resize the volume container. Resize the volume container partition. Reboot. These are the general steps to take.
